Method 1: Add Subtitle Files to Video via Vimeo

The first method is to use Vimeo's built-in feature to achieve this goal. As a creative video-sharing platform, Vimeo enjoys great popularity among video editors as well as video watchers. Besides, many people use it to make live events or record the screen. More importantly, you can use this subtitle maker to add subtitles to videos.

vimeo interface

Read the below instructions now.

Step 1. Enter the website of Vimeo: https://vimeo.com/

Step 2. Sign up for a Vimeo account to sign in.

Step 3. Choose Library on the left menu, and then click on Upload to choose the Vimeo video you want to edit.

choose library and upload

Step 4. After uploading your video, click on the video, and it will enter another editing interface.

vimeo editing interface

Step 5. Click the Closed captions option on the right menu, and choose Settings.

choose closed captions and settings

Step 6. Click on the ➕ button to upload the SRT subtitle file, and remember to select the language in the video as well as the subtitle file.

upload your subtitle file

Step 7. Enable the button on.

enable the button on

Step 8. And on the video interface, change the CC to subtitles by choosing English or other languages.

change from off to english

Step 9. Finally, click on Publish, and choose Publish to Social or other options as you like.

publish the video

1. How do I turn on auto-captions on Vimeo?

Whatever option you select from the Manage Production dropdown box, you can enable Auto CC when you create recurring events. Choose the Auto CC tab on the preview page's left side if you're streaming via RTMP. If you stream using Vimeo, open the Auto closed captions box by clicking the CC symbol on the left.

2. Why are my SRT subtitles not working on Vimeo?

Ensure the caption file is turned on if your subtitles or captions don't appear during playback. You can toggle the file by selecting the CC button next to the video. The file has been activated when it turns blue.

3. What is CC for subtitles?

Major broadcasters and video streaming sites like Facebook Live, YouTube, and Vimeo most frequently use closed captions. Closed captions are available as distinct files and are typically denoted by a CC mark in the bottom-right corner of the screen. This allows viewers to toggle them on or off while watching.
